Overview
Montana renewable energy relies heavily on hydroelectric dams along the Missouri and Clark Fork rivers, supplemented by growing wind capacity. Montana renewable generation ranks among the nation's leaders.
Did you know?
- Hydropower alone supplies about a third of Montana's electricity.
